毋庸置疑,Spring Boot在众多从事Java微服务开发的程序员群体中是一个很特别的存在。说它特别是因为它确实简化了基于Spring技术栈的应用/微服务开发过程,使得我们...
大神,这几天项目用了你的框架,发现一个bug,我在上拉刷新的过程中,每次添加列表,用了mAdapter.addData(data), 但是发现列表list数量为2时,在调用这个方法后列表list变成了4,数据翻倍了,没有调用之前还是2,怎么改都是一样,以下是代码,希望得到帮助:
adapter.setOnLoadMoreListener(new BaseQuickAdapter.RequestLoadMoreListener() {
@Override public void onLoadMoreRequested() {
rvQueryHasScan.postDelayed(new Runnable() {
@Override
public void run() {
if (scanDataListNew.size() < PAGE_SIZE ) {
//Data are all loaded.
adapter.loadMoreEnd();
} else {
if (isErr) {
mNextCurrentPage++;
LogUtils.logE("queryHasScan","currentpage "+mNextCurrentPage);
//Successfully get more data
queryData(startTime, endTime, selectName, "", mNextCurrentPage, mNextBacPage);
LogUtils.logE("queryHasScan","currentpage "+mNextCurrentPage+"size "+scanDataList.size());
adapter.setNewData(scanDataList);
int mCurrentCounter = adapter.getData().size();//获取列表数据条数
LogUtils.logE("queryHasScan","mCurrentCounter "+mCurrentCounter+"size "+scanDataList.size());
adapter.loadMoreComplete();
} else {
//Get more data failed
isErr = true;
adapter.loadMoreFail();
}
}
}
}, 60);
}
}, rvQueryHasScan);
BRVAH官方使用指南(持续更新)官方网站:www.recyclerview.org[http://www.recyclerview.org/] BRVAH[https://github.com/CymCha...
我试了各种各样的方法,比如说掐自己大腿,站起来活动一下,大口喝水,比较有效的方法是让自己思考起来,并且要开动脑子。当然这时候你的脑子肯定是浑浑噩噩的状态,处于极度困乏,如果没...
在知乎看了一篇文章,说一个人精力不集中,思维混乱,极度封闭,不爱交流的人,在知乎上请求帮助,有知有回说,只要把脑子里的想法写下来,而且是一字一字的写,会有想不到的效果。由于最...
今天心情特别难受,也不知道为什么?脑子老是想着这几天发生的事。自己是一方面,她对我的态度又是一方面,感觉心里憋得慌,对于我来说,自己的生活有点像一个牢笼,有个短暂的时间玩游戏...
日子一天天过了,一天天像是蚂蚁搬家似的,从这个小山丘爬到那个小山丘,总也没有个尽头,我就像一只尾随在蚂蚁大部队的小蚂蚁,跟着这单调的步伐,越走越远。 材米油盐,酸甜苦辣,平平...
文/怀左同学 01 昨天和我妈聊天,谈到结婚时,她希望我可以在这两年把事情办了。她脸上挂着担忧:“再过几年你也快30了,在咱们这里,人家的孩子都上学好几年了。” 我笑了:“妈...